They are from Bengal Class Strike Carrier and Confederation Dreadnaught from Wing Commander 1 and 2 respectivly.


I think Wing Commander 1 and 2 had some really awesome, retro-looking, spacecraft design which nowadays is unfortunatly largely forgotten, but some of those ships look just awesome in modern 3d provided by some fan-mods.

Image

Wing Commander 3,4,5 also had some nice ships but the limitiations of the new 3d technology was very appearant in the very block design.

This is Talyn from Farscape. He is Moya's child. He is a Leviathan class living vessel but he is weaponized and needed no connected Pilot. Sacrificed himself to save his mother.
